#652dee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#652dee is composed of 39.6% red, 17.6%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 81.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 257.4 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 55.5%. #652dee color hex could be obtained by blending #ca5aff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#652dee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#652dee has RGB values of R:101, G:45,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 6630894.

Hex triplet 652dee #652dee
RGB Decimal 101, 45, 238 rgb(101,45,238)
RGB Percent 39.6, 17.6, 93.3 rgb(39.6%,17.6%,93.3%)
CMYK 58, 81, 0, 7
HSL 257.4°, 85, 55.5 hsl(257.4,85%,55.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 257.4°, 81.1, 93.3
Web Safe 6633ff #6633ff
CIE-LAB 39.269, 67.531, -86.543
XYZ 21.735, 10.816, 81.827
xyY 0.19, 0.095, 10.816
CIE-LCH 39.269, 109.773, 307.965
CIE-LUV 39.269, 2.35, -123.37
Hunter-Lab 32.888, 60.415, -124.497
Binary 01100101, 00101101, 11101110

Shades and Tints of #652dee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030108 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#652dee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8d8e is the less saturated color, while #6124f7 is the most saturated one.
